Combating Fuel Losses and Leakages: Measures for Infrastructure Projects and Mines

Fuel is an indispensable resource for infrastructure projects and mining operations and its proper utilisation is vital. However, fuel losses and leaks are one of the problems frequently encountered in these sectors. Various measures can be taken to combat these problems, which can cause great environmental and economic damage. Here are some important strategies you can use to minimise fuel losses and leaks:

1. Regular Maintenance and Equipment Monitoring:

The first step in controlling fuel consumption is regular maintenance and monitoring of the equipment used. Ensuring that equipment is working properly prevents fuel wastage. In addition, continuously monitor fuel consumption using monitoring systems and data analysis. In this way, you can detect and intervene in abnormal consumption bursts.

2. Training and Awareness:

It is important to train personnel on the correct use of fuel and how to detect leaks. Employee awareness to avoid wasting fuel can help identify and correct problems early. Develop training programmes that teach equipment operators best practices to save fuel.

3. Fuel Storage and Secondary Pressure Equipment Inspection:

Fuel storage tanks and second-pressure equipment pose potential risks that can lead to fuel leaks. Regular inspection and maintenance of this equipment should be carried out. You can use sensors and alarms to prevent leaks and detect dangerous situations.

4. Using Technological Advances:

Online monitoring systems, GPS technology and smart sensors are extremely useful tools for fuel management and control. These technologies allow you to monitor fuel consumption in real time and quickly detect abnormal situations. They can also optimise routes and reduce unnecessary fuel consumption.

5. Strategic Planning:

Strategic planning of projects and mining operations is important to minimise fuel use. Develop optimised work processes to improve fuel efficiency. For example, you can reduce fuel consumption by determining the most efficient working hours of construction machinery.

6. Waste Fuel Management:

Pay special attention to fuel leaks and residual fuel management. Detect leaks quickly and take immediate measures to reduce their environmental impact. At the same time, develop appropriate procedures for collecting, handling and disposing of waste fuel.

7. Legal Compliance and Audits:

Comply with relevant legal regulations to control fuel use and prevent fuel losses and leaks. Ensure compliance through regular inspections and permits and quickly implement corrective actions when necessary.

In conclusion, minimising fuel losses and leakages in infrastructure projects and mining operations can improve both environmental sustainability and economic profitability. By implementing the above measures, you can manage fuel management more effectively and utilise resources in these sectors more efficiently. This will make positive contributions to both the environment and your operating costs.
